Review: Prometheus (2012)

In 'Prometheus', director Ridley Scott revisits the SF horror territory of his breakout film, 'Alien', this time with a much bigger budget. Set before 'Alien', an exploration space ship travels to a desolate planet to search for an ancient civilization that contacted our human ancestors. Of course, in this sort of film, the explorers find something much more terrible and deadly on the planet.
The first half of the film is so-so but the plot goes off the rails in the second half. Some potentially interesting threads are presented then forgotten. A lot of the setting and twists do not make sense at all. The climax and its lead up are just ridiculous and arbitrary.
Even with fairly low expectations, this is a very disappointing film.
2 out of 5 stars.
